How do I stop my TV from falling over?

How do I stop my TV from falling over?

Safety straps designed for anchoring TVs can be used to secure a TV to the wall studs or the back of a properly anchored piece of furniture designed to hold the size and weight of your TV. Some TV manufacturers might provide information on securing the base of a flat-screen TV to the top of the TV stand.

Do I need an anchor to mount a TV?

You must screw into studs when mounting a TV on the wall. Do not use hollow-wall anchors, as they cannot support the weight of TV wall mount brackets and the television. Once you’ve picked an ideal location for hanging a TV on the wall, run a stud finder along the top of the paper.

Are TV wall mounts safe?

Mounting your flat-screen TV on the wall can dramatically improve viewing quality and flexibility. But wall mounts are also valuable safety features. In fact, a CPSC report found that between 2004 and 2014, every 45 minutes, an emergency room somewhere in America treated a child injured by a falling TV.

How do you mount a TV on the wall?

Molly bolts stay thin when left untightened, but once tightened in your walls, the sleeves expand, creating an anchor to the back of your wall – a similar mechanism as toggle anchors. Once the molly bolt is securely anchored, you can remove the screw and replace it with the screws for your TV wall mount.

Are there wall anchors for flat screen TVs?

However, Moen (yeah, the faucet company) developed a great wall anchor system for attaching bathroom grab bars. Now it offers a 150-lb.-rated SecureMount version for mounting flat screen TVs. Moen recommends these for fixed or pivoting but not swing-out mounts. We’ve tried them and they’re fabulous.

How do you secure a flat screen TV theft?

How it works:

  1. Screw a heavy-duty cable (similar to those on bike locks) into the back of your TV.
  2. Add access caps over the screws to prevent a thief from simply unscrewing the cable from your TV.
  3. Lock the cable loops ends together with a padlock, securing the TV to the wall mount.

How do you know if your wall can hold a TV?

Any wall, which has wooden studs inside or is a solid wall of bricks, concrete or blocks, is strong enough to mount a TV. If you are mounting in a wall having wooden studs, you can safely mount your TV as long as you screw directly into the stud.

How do you hang a TV on the wall without studs?

A toggle anchor or a toggle bolt is a great way to hang a TV without studs. You’ll need to use a hollow wall anchor that looks similar to a regular screw, with a butterfly toggle at the end. Once you’ve placed them in the wall, they’ll attach to the back.

What should I do to make my Smart TV more secure?

Set up two-factor authentication (2FA) in apps or services when possible. In instances where 2FA is unavailable, at least make sure you have to enter passwords, pin numbers, or use biometric sign-ins for when you log into your TV or try to make purchases. Keep as much personal and financial information out of your TV or TV’s apps as you can.

How do you secure a TV table?

  1. Set the flat panel on the tabletop.
  2. Locate two parallel threaded mounting inserts on the rear of the flat panel.
  3. Place the other end of the strap and plastic bracket against the back of the table.
  4. Adjust the straps to make them tight, but not so tight that the TV begins to tilt backwards.

Why does my flat screen TV lean forward?

If the TV appears to be tilted forward when mounted to the stand, the mounting screws securing the TV to the stand may need to be tightened. Check the screws to ensure they are snug and that the TV is securely mounted to the stand.
